Home fo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ation. These projects typically involve fixing cracks, settling, or shifting that can compromise the safety and structure of a home. Common concerns include uneven floors, wall cracks, or doors and windows that no longer function properly, which often prompt property owners to seek professional assessment and repair to prevent further damage and maintain the property's value.

Before requesting foundation repair,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the damage, the causes behind foundation movement, and the available repair options. It’s important to consider factors such as soil conditions, the age of the property, and any previous repairs. Having a clear understanding of these aspects can help in making informed decisions about the most suitable solutions to restore stability and ensure the long-term safety of the home.

Common Home Foundation Repair Jobs

Foundation Crack Repair - addresses visible cracks to prevent further damage and maintain structural integrity.

Uneven Floor Leveling - corrects sloping or sagging floors caused by shifting or settling foundations.

Basement Wall Stabilization - reinforces basement walls to prevent bowing, cracking, or collapse.

Pier and Beam Foundation Support - strengthens or replaces support piers to ensure a stable foundation.

Concrete Slab Repair - fixes sinking or cracked concrete slabs to restore a level surface.

Drainage and Water Management - improves drainage around the foundation to reduce water-related issues.

Home Foundation Repair Questions

What are signs of foundation problems? Indicators include c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ly.

What causes foundation issues? Common causes are soil settlement, moisture changes, poor drainage, and tree roots exerting pressure on the foundation.

How can foundation damage be repaired? Repairs typically involve stabilization methods such as piering, underpinning, or sealing cracks to restore stability.

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ks may not require repair, but a professional assessment can determine if further action is needed to prevent future problems.
